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Carport: Larger carports require more materials and labor, leading to higher costs.
- Concrete Thickness: Thicker concrete slabs are more durable but also more expensive due to the increased material use.
- Site Preparation: Costs can increase if the site requires significant leveling, excavation, or clearing.
- Reinforcement Materials: Adding rebar or wire mesh for additional strength can add to the overall expense.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Rapid City, SD, can vary, affecting the total c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Obtaining the necessary permits and passing inspections can add to the cost.
- Weather Conditions: Adverse weather can extend project timelines and increase costs due to delays.

Task | Average Cost in Rapid City, SD |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Slab (per sq. ft.) | $6 - $8 |
Site Preparation | $500 - $1,500 |
Reinforcement Materials | $0.50 - $1 per sq. ft. |
Labor | $50 - $75 per hour |
Permits and Inspections | $100 - $300 |
Concrete Thickness Upgrade (per sq. ft.) | $1 - $2 |
